胆红素
分析标准品,HPLC≥98%
Bilirubin
CAS号:635-65-4
分子式:C33H36N4O6
分子量:584.66
MDL:MFCD00005499

产品介绍
熔点:192℃
沸点:925.2℃ at 760 mmHg
外观:红色或棕红色粉末
溶解性:DMSO:5mg/ml(超声助溶)
敏感性:对光和热敏感
储存条件:-20℃
